Why Choose a Round Coffee Table for a Small Living Room?
In compact spaces, every inch counts. A round coffee table offers several advantages over rectangular or square alternatives. First, the circular shape allows for better small round coffee table navigation — no sharp corners to bump into, and it’s easier to move around in tight areas. Second, round tables often feel less bulky, visually opening up the room. Finally, they encourage conversation by allowing everyone seated around them to face each other comfortably.
Finding the Right Size: Round Coffee Table Dimensions
Getting the size right is crucial. A table that’s too large will overwhelm the room, while one that’s too small will look lost. For a small living room, the ideal diameter typically ranges from 32 to 42 inches. The table should be about two-thirds the length of your sofa, and the height should be similar to the sofa’s seat height (usually 16–18 inches).
| Living Room Size | Recommended Diameter | Height (approx.) |
|---|---|---|
| Very small (under 150 sq ft) | 30″ – 36″ | 16″ – 18″ |
| Small (150–250 sq ft) | 36″ – 42″ | 17″ – 19″ |
| Compact sectional setup | 34″ – 40″ | 18″ – 20″ |
Always leave at least 12–18 inches of clearance between the table and seating for comfortable legroom. In a small room, a round coffee table for small spaces is often the best choice to maintain flow.
Smart Storage: Round Tables with Hidden Compartments
In a small living room, storage is a premium. Many round coffee tables now come with built-in shelving, drawers, or lift-top mechanisms. A round coffee table with storage underneath is ideal for stashing blankets, remotes, and magazines. Lift-top designs can even convert into a workspace or dining surface, adding versatility to your compact space.
Top Storage Features to Look For
- Lower shelves – perfect for books or baskets.
- Hidden compartments – keep clutter out of sight.
- Lift-top surfaces – ideal for laptops or casual dining.
- Nesting designs – extra table space when needed.
Choosing the Right Material for Durability & Aesthetics
The material you choose affects both the look and longevity of your table. For a small living room, lighter materials like glass or acrylic can make the space feel more open. On the other hand, wood adds warmth and character. A black wood circle coffee table can anchor a room with a modern, sophisticated vibe, while a white or light-toned table helps bounce light around.
Wood (Solid or Veneer)
- + Warm, timeless, durable
- + Available in many finishes
- – Can be heavy; may scratch
Glass & Acrylic
- + Visually light; makes room feel bigger
- + Easy to clean
- – Shows fingerprints; can be fragile
Metal
- + Industrial, modern, sturdy
- + Often lightweight
- – Can feel cold; prone to scratching
Marble / Stone
- + Luxurious, unique veining
- + Durable and heat-resistant
- – Heavy; expensive; requires sealing
How to Style Your Round Coffee Table
Styling a round table is slightly different from a rectangular one. Because there are no defined sides, you’ll want to create a balanced, 360-degree look. Start with a central anchor — like a decorative tray — then add varying heights (candles, books, a small vase). Remember to leave space for drinks and everyday items. For small spaces, avoid overcrowding; a few curated pieces make a bigger impact.

Budget-Friendly Round Coffee Tables (Under $500)
You don’t need to spend a fortune to get a great round coffee table. Many affordable options offer excellent quality and style. Prices for a decent small round coffee table typically range from $200 to $450. Look for solid wood or sturdy MDF with a durable finish. Metal and glass combinations are also often budget-friendly and look modern.
